Volver a CarrerasDNA Music
DNA Music Careers

Desarrollador Backend Jr.

Estamos buscando a alguien que ayude a construir una marca educativa con criterio creativo, ejecución rigurosa y resultados medibles. Esta página debe ayudarte a entender rápido si esta oportunidad está hecha para ti.

TecnologíaBogotá, ColombiaTiempo completo
Aplicar ahora Dejar hoja de vida

Lo que define esta oportunidad

Proceso claro y directo

Si tu perfil encaja, pasas del formulario a validación inicial y entrevista asincrónica sin fricción innecesaria.

DNA Music busca constructores

Aquí importa el criterio, la velocidad de ejecución y la capacidad de convertir visión en resultados tangibles.

Señales clave del perfil

  • Dominio de PostgreSQL: diseño de esquemas, consultas, índices y migraciones en proyectos reales.
  • Mínimo 2 años de experiencia desarrollando backends en Node.js y TypeScript en producción.

Descripción del cargo

Qué vas a construir en este rol

Rol: Desarrollador Backend Jr. | Área: Tecnología | Ubicación: Bogotá | Modalidad: presencial/híbrido | Reporta a: CEO/Dirección de Tecnología

Propósito del cargo Cerrar la brecha entre MVPs generados con IA y productos estables, seguros y mantenibles. Esta persona estabiliza lo que ya corre (MatrículaOS, Dream CRM, Dashboard), construye los módulos Wave 1 del ERP (DNA Hub, AcademicOS, FinanceOS) junto con Santiago y asegura estándares de seguridad y calidad que la IA por sí sola no garantiza. Además, reduce la carga de soporte técnico atendiendo tickets desde el entendimiento del negocio hasta la resolución en código/BD.

Responsabilidades clave - Estabilización y soporte de módulos en producción: diagnóstico, corrección de bugs, mejora de performance y atención de tickets. - Auditorías de seguridad y calidad de código; implementación de pruebas, refactors y hardening (auth, permisos, validaciones, rate limiting). - Construcción de módulos del ERP en Node.js/TypeScript y PostgreSQL; diseño de endpoints y lógica de negocio. - Integración con APIs externas y manejo de claves/secretos de forma segura. - Migraciones de datos (legacy MongoDB a PostgreSQL), definición de esquemas, ETL, validaciones y planes de rollback. - Despliegue y operaciones: preparar releases, monitoreo, manejo de incidentes y documentación técnica viva (incluye CLAUDE.md y manuales).

Formación: no exigimos título universitario; valoramos portafolio, certificaciones, técnicos o bootcamps relevantes.

KPIs - Primer mes: comprende la lógica de negocio de MatrículaOS y Dream CRM (valida resolviendo tickets sin escalar a Santiago). Completa una auditoría de seguridad básica documentada de un módulo asignado. - 90 días: tiempo promedio de resolución de tickets < 24h hábiles. Al menos 1 módulo legacy migrado a PostgreSQL. Cero incidentes de seguridad atribuibles a su código. - Meta semestral (cierre junio 2026): Wave 1 del ERP (DNA Hub + AcademicOS + FinanceOS) en producción con usuarios activos, construido con Santiago y con tu dirección de lógica de negocio. Soporte distribuido (Santiago no es single point of failure). 100% de módulos con documentación actualizada. - Continuos: < 2 bugs críticos/mes post-deploy. Tiempo de despliegue de feature listo: mismo día. Participación activa en reuniones operativas y claridad sobre la lógica de negocio de los módulos que mantiene.

Requisitos

Qué necesitamos ver en tu experiencia

Dominio de PostgreSQL: diseño de esquemas, consultas, índices y migraciones en proyectos reales.
Mínimo 2 años de experiencia desarrollando backends en Node.js y TypeScript en producción.
Formación: no exigimos título universitario; valoramos portafolio, certificaciones, técnicos o bootcamps relevantes.
Diseño e implementación de APIs REST con autenticación JWT, manejo de errores, CORS, rate limiting y buenas prácticas de seguridad (bcrypt/argon2, prevención de inyección).
Manejo de Git (branching, PRs, resolución de conflictos) y experiencia desplegando aplicaciones a producción (Docker/CI/CD/servicios cloud).

Antes de aplicar

Lee con criterio

Queremos que sepas rápido si el rol va contigo y si tu experiencia realmente conversa con el reto.

Responde con honestidad

Las preguntas filtro nos ayudan a respetar tu tiempo y el del equipo de selección.

Muestra trabajo real

Si tienes portafolio o casos concretos, súbelos o compártelos desde el primer contacto.

Cómo funciona

1

Completa tus datos y adjunta tu CV o portafolio.

2

Responde las preguntas filtro con honestidad.

3

Si tu perfil encaja, el equipo continúa con la siguiente etapa.

Aplica ahora

Completa el formulario para iniciar tu proceso. Te tomará solo unos minutos si ya tienes tu CV listo.

Queremos una aplicación clara, no una aplicación eterna.

Déjanos tus datos, adjunta tu CV y responde el filtro inicial. Si tu perfil encaja, seguimos rápido contigo.

Puedes subir PDF, Word, TXT, Excel, CSV o imagen. Peso máximo: 5MB.

Aún no has seleccionado archivo

⚠️ Preguntas de filtro

Responde con honestidad. Algunas respuestas son obligatorias para continuar porque corresponden a requisitos no negociables del rol.

1

¿Cuentas con al menos 2 años de experiencia comprobable desarrollando backends en producción con Node.js y TypeScript?*

2

¿Has diseñado esquemas y ejecutado migraciones en PostgreSQL en proyectos reales (no solo pruebas locales)?*

3

¿Tienes experiencia (formal o freelance) trabajando en proyectos relacionados con backend, automatización o IA?*

4

¿Vives en Bogotá o puedes trasladarte y tienes disponibilidad para trabajar en modalidad presencial/híbrida en el horario L–V 8:00–5:00 y Sáb 8:00–12:00?*

Tus datos se usan solo para este proceso y futuras oportunidades relacionadas.

Al enviar aceptas nuestra política de privacidad y autorizas a DNA Music a revisar tu perfil dentro de su proceso de selección.

Al enviar, aceptas nuestra política de privacidad.

Portal público de DNA Music — HR-Flow